We collected 18 MSCs (16 biphasic, 2 uniphasic), 26 PTs (18 benign, 5 borderline, 3 malignant), and 8 fibromatoses from the files of Nottingham City Hospital. All tumors had been resected at this hospital between 1987 and 1999. We reviewed the hematoxylin and eosin (H&E) slides. The PTs were graded according to the criteria of Moffat et al.27

Age and sex of patients
All patients were female. The age range for the MSC patients was 27–82 years, and the mean, 57 years (standard deviation [SD], ± 16.3); for the PT patients, it was 20–92 years, and the mean, 52 years (± SD 12.9); and for the fibromatoses, it was 20–64 years, and the mean, 44 years (± SD 19.4).

Discussion
We reviewed all of the spindle cell tumors of breast that were recorded in our practice over a 12-year period. We carried out a detailed immunohistochemical analysis of the tumors by using antibodies against a range of CKs and mesenchymal markers. Our aim was to try to better understand the histogenesis of these tumors and to identify potential antibodies that might aid the histopathologist in his or her diagnosis.
